Describe an experiment which shows that air is dissolved in water. Make a diagram depicting the process. [5 MARKS]

Fill a glass vessel or a beaker with water. Place the beaker on the tripod over the burner. Let the water in the beaker heat slowly. Now look at the inner surface of the vessel before the water starts boiling, you will be able to see tiny bubbles on the inside. This happens because, on heating water, the air dissolved in the water escapes in the form of bubbles.
